In the realm of software-defined radio (SDR), the USRP X310 has garnered a significant following among researchers, engineers, and hobbyists alike. This powerful device allows for extensive signal processing capabilities and flexibility, making it an essential tool for various applications. However, to fully harness its capabilities, optimizing your USRP X310 FPGA image for performance becomes critical.
For more information, please visit usrp x310 fpga image.
The USRP (Universal Software Radio Peripheral) X310 features an advanced FPGA (Field-Programmable Gate Array) that allows users to develop custom signal processing applications. The image loaded onto this FPGA determines how effectively it performs these tasks, making FPGA image optimization pivotal. Here, we’ll outline key strategies to enhance the performance of your USRP X310 FPGA image.
The first step in optimizing your USRP X310 FPGA image is to have a clear understanding of your application's requirements. Different applications, such as radar systems, telecommunications, or digital signal processing, impose varied demands on bandwidth, latency, and processing power. By knowing your specific needs, you can tailor your FPGA image to prioritize the aspects that matter most for your project.
Before diving into optimization, it's crucial to profile the current performance of your USRP X310 FPGA image. Various profiling tools can help you gather data on processing time, latency, and resource utilization. By analyzing this information, you'll identify bottlenecks and areas that require improvement, setting the stage for targeted optimizations.
The USRP X310 boasts numerous hardware capabilities, including multiple ADCs (Analog-to-Digital Converters) and DACs (Digital-to-Analog Converters). Optimizing the way these resources are allocated can vastly improve your FPGA image's performance. Try to minimize unnecessary usage of RAM and compute resources, and ensure that signal processing blocks are efficiently designed to leverage the hardware at their disposal.
The algorithms running on your USRP X310 FPGA image play a crucial role in overall system performance. Review the mathematical operations and structures in your code to eliminate inefficiencies. Techniques such as using fixed-point arithmetic rather than floating-point operations, along with parallel processing, can yield significant performance improvements. By streamlining your algorithms, you allow the FPGA to execute tasks faster and more effectively.
Effective memory management is crucial when working with the USRP X310 FPGA image. Consider how your image handles data caching and buffering. Implement strategies to reduce data transfer times, such as utilizing DMA (Direct Memory Access) to manage data flow more efficiently. Properly structuring how data is retrieved and processed can prevent unnecessary latency and ensure that the performance remains optimum.
The USRP X310 is designed to work seamlessly with tools like GNU Radio. When optimizing your FPGA image, be sure that your adjustments remain compatible with GNU Radio blocks. This will facilitate easier integration and maintenance of the software while ensuring the full utilization of the hardware capabilities.
As technology advances, so should your approach to optimization. Regularly updating your USRP X310 FPGA image allows you to take advantage of improvements in the software and algorithmic designs. Keeping your image current often results in better performance and additional features that have emerged over time.
Optimizing your USRP X310 FPGA image for performance is an essential practice that can significantly enhance your SDR applications. Understanding your specific requirements, profiling your current setup, and making strategic adjustments to hardware utilization, algorithms, and memory management can lead to substantial improvements. With continuous updates and a commitment to refinement, you will position yourself at the forefront of SDR technology.
If you’re ready to take your USRP X310 experience to the next level, start optimizing your FPGA image today. For more insights and tailored guidance, feel free to contact us and let’s enhance your SDR capabilities together!
The company is the world’s best usrp upgrade fpga image supplier. We are your one-stop shop for all needs. Our staff are highly-specialized and will help you find the product you need.